Location: Elsyng House, 1 Forty Hill, Enfield EN2 9HT

Hours: 40 hours per week

Pay: £17.22 per hour

Contract: Full-time

Shift: Days and Nights

What you will be doing:

  • Work with our Managers providing the highest standards of service.
  • Maintain all records (including care plans, medication documentation).
  • Lead and promote the best clinical practice across the home.
  • Ensure relevant legislation and regulation is adhered to at all times.
  • Support the Registered Manager with the External Audit process to ensure the service is fully compliant.
  • Be fully involved in recruitment and retention.

What you need:

  • NVQ Level 3 or above.
  • Medication experience.
  • Ability to self-motivate, work on your own initiative as well as being a team player.
  • A caring nature and an intuitive sensitivity to the needs of others.
  • Excellent communication skills.
